India: Kanpur student designs solar AC cutting electricity costs

Kanpur: A second-year B.Tech student, from a private engineering college in Rooma here, has developed a new solar-powered air conditioner in a bid to give an eco-friendly alternative to the existing ACs. 

Sharing his concept with the college teachers he got ample support from them. According to the student S Singh, this prototype will be suitable for use in e-rickshaw as it neither consume electricity nor engine oil.

The prototype model does not use a compressor. It is a cheaper option as it runs with the 12-volt battery rechargeable with the help of an 18-Watt solar panel.

The equipment fitted inside includes a fan, a digital thermometer along with the main gadgets of battery and solar panel. Besides, it offers an eight-hour backup when bound with a battery.

It thus eliminates the emission of greenhouse gases that cause global warming. It not only cuts the cost but also the toxicity mingling into the environment.
